TEMPORARY CLOSURE OF

ROADS IN KIRKWALL FOR

HALLOWE' EN PARADE ORKNEYISLANDS COUNCIL

Notice is hereby given that Orkney Islands Council has made an orderin terms of section 62 of the Roads ( Scotland) Act 1984 in connection

with a Hallowe' en -themed family parade organised by Kirkwall BID. The effect of the order will be that from 13: 30 to 16. 30 on Saturday 28October 2017 the roads in Kirkwall specified in the Schedule hereto

will be closed to vehicular traffic and parking there will be prohibitedand Broad Street Car Park (next to The Reel) will be closed. Alternative

routes for vehicular traffic are available by way of adjoining roads. Schedule

Albert Street.

Bridge Street.

Broad Street.

Castle Street ( between its junction with Broad Street and the exit from

the Castle Street Car Park).

Palace Road ( between its junctions with Broad Street and Watergate).

Tankerness Lane ( one- way section only).

Victoria Street.

Victoria Road (between its junctions with Watergate and Victoria Street),

Alistair Buchan.

Chief Executive.

Council Offices, Kirkwall, Orkney, KW 15 1 NY. 19 October 2017.

Public Notices

WATER ENVIRONMENT AND WATER SERVICES

SCOTLAND) ACT 2003

WATER ENVIRONMENT ( CONTROLLED ACTIVITIES)

SCOTLAND) REGULATIONS 2011

APPLICATION FOR VARIATION OF AUTHORISATION MARINECAGE FISH FARM AT SOUTH CAVA, SCAPA FLOW, ORKNEY

An application has been made to the Scottish Environment

Protection Agency ( SEPA) by Cooke Aquaculture Scodand Ltd tovary water use licence number CARIL11082725 authorising thecarrying on of a controlled activity at, near or in connection withSouth Cava, Scapa Flow, Orkney, as follows:

SEPA considers that the above change( s) to a controlled activitymay have a significant adverse impact on the water environmentand on the interests of other users of the water environment.

A copy of the application and any accompanying information maybe inspected free of change at the SEPA Registry below, between9. 30am and 4. 30pm, Monday to Friday ( except local and nationalholidays), and by prior arrangement at the SEPA Shetland Office, The Esplanade, Lerwick, Shetland, ZEl OLL, telephone 01595

696926. Alternatively, the application may be viewed on SEPA' swebsite at. http/ www.sepa. org. uk/regulations/ consultations/ advertised -applications -under -car/

Any person affected orlikely to be affected by, orhaving an interestin, the application may make representations to SEPA in writingwithin 28 days, beginning with the date of this advertisementeither by email to registrydingwall@se2a. org. uk or to the followingaddress, quoting reference number CAR/L11082725:

Registry Department, SEPA, Dingwall Office,

Graesser House, Fodderty Way, Dingwall, IV15 9XB

Written representations received by SEPA within 28 days of thisadvertisement will be taken into consideration in determining theapplication. Any such representations will be placed in a publicregister unless the person making them requests that theyshould not be. Where such a request is made, SEPA will include

a statement in the register indicating that representations havebeen made which have been the subject of such a request.

Before determining the application, SFPA will: assess the risk to the water environment posed by thecarrying on of the activity or activities; assess the indirect effects of that impact on any otheraspects of the environment likely to be significantly affected, consider any likely adverse social and economic effects ofthat impact and of any indirect environmental effects thathave been identified,

consider the likely environmental, social and economicbenefits of the activity; assess the impact of the controlled activity or activities onthe interests of other users of the water environment,

assess what steps may be taken to ensure efficient andsustainable water use, and

apply and have regard to relevant legislation.

SEPA will then either grant or refuse to grant the application.
